AVERAGES & EXTREMES JUNE
Avg. max. temperature17.4Long term avg. rainfall61.7
Avg min. temperature8.5Wettest month213  (1966)
Record high temperature29.3 (2006)Driest month12.7 (1988)
Record low temperature0.0   (1998)

LOCAL AREA OUTLOOK----3rd to 6th JUNE
A ridge of high pressure will cover Scotland for the next couple of days, while low pressure takes up residence over S.England, spoiling Jubilee Celebrations in that area. By Wednesday, pressure will also have fallen over Scotland.  During the period outlined, much of the time should be dry, with some intervals of sunshine, but there will also be more cloudy periods with a little rain or showers around, especially p.m. on Sunday, p.m. on Tuesday & more generally on Wednesday, though overall amounts mainly small.  It will be cool throughout, with highest daily temperatures only in the range 11 to 14. Frost is unlikely, save for localised ground frost by dawn Monday. Winds mostly light to moderate & variable in direction.
